Charlie takes a job at a family-run Texas BBQ joint and must use her skills of perception to sniff out the truth behind a shocking death. (imdb)

Natasha Lyonne is a stage, film, and television actress. Lyonne began acting at an early age with her first role as "Opal" on Pee-wee's Playhouse. She appeared in the 1990 film A Man Called Sarge during the time her family lived in Israel.Lyonne is perhaps best known for her roles in the first two American Pie films as the wise-cracking Jessica. Lil Rel has some fun with his role and I like that the show is trying to continue to infuse episodes with inventive characters. This one's plot is pretty telegraphed and even Natasha Lyonne can't save some of its plot flaws. Still has the occasional fun moment, but not my favorite.
